Union Finance Minister Smt. Nirmala Sitharaman announced in Union Budget 2022-23 speech that in order to reduce indirect cost for suppliers and work-contractors, the use of surety bonds as a substitute for bank guarantee will be made acceptable in government procurements.

General Financial Rules (GFRs) 2017 have been revised vide OM No. F.1/1/2022-PPD dated 02.02.2022 permitting use of surety bonds as security instrument in government procurements.

OFFICE MEMORANDUM 

Subject: Amendment to General Financial Rules (GFR), 2017 to Include Insurance Surety Bonds as Security Instrument.

It has been decided to partially amend Rule 170(i) and Rule 171(i) of General Financial Rules (GFR), 2017 regarding ‘Bid Security and Performance Security respectively’ as under:

Rule/Para Existing provision Amended Rule
170(i) The bid security may be accepted in the form of Account Payee Demand Draft, Fixed Deposit Receipt, Banker’s Cheque or Bank Guarantee from any of the Commercial Banks or payment online in an acceptable form, safeguarding the purchaser’s interest in all respects. The bid security may be accepted in the form of Insurance Surety Bonds, Account Payee Demand Draft, Fixed Deposit Receipt, Banker’s Cheque or Bank Guarantee from any of the Commercial Banks or payment online in an acceptable form, safeguarding the purchaser’s interest in all respects.
171(i) Performance Security may be furnished in the form of an Account Payee Demand Draft, Fixed Deposit Receipt from a Commercial bank, Bank Guarantee from a Commercial bank or online payment in an acceptable form safeguarding the purchaser’s interest in all respects Performance Security may be furnished in the form of Insurance Surety Bonds, Account Payee Demand Draft, Fixed Deposit Receipt from a Commercial bank, Bank Guarantee from a Commercial bank or online payment in an acceptable form safeguarding the purchaser’s interest in all respects
